The entrance of the tunnel is directly situated along the M20 at Exit 11a just North of [[Folkestone]]. It can also be accessed by the A20 (Ashford Road) which join the M20 at Exit 11 and Exit 12. This would the solution if you wish to join the Eurotunnel by foot.
Bear in mind that even if some people might seems frisky seem resistant to the idea of helping someone to cross the Channel into [[France]], many others won't be stressed with that idea, which is not exactly the case on the reverse journey. The crossing into the tunnel is paid per car, so it does not induce any cost to the driver. The check-in is most of the time electronic, so the driver don't have to speak with the agent.
The crossing takes about 40 minutes, once in the train it is fairly possible to simply walk along the other car and spot a car that might go direct to your direction and simply ask the driver. Then you can catch a ride further south into [[France]], [[Belgium]], [[Germany]], the [[Netherlands]] just by swapping car.
